Elegant Affairs: Venues for Sophisticated Gatherings
For those seeking an atmosphere of refined elegance, Nairobi boasts several venues that exude class and sophistication. These are perfect for corporate events, anniversaries, or any celebration where a touch of luxury is desired.
The Norfolk & Sarova Stanley
These iconic heritage hotels, the Sarova Norfolk Hotel and the Sarova Stanley Hotel, are more than just places to stay; they are historical landmarks that offer exquisite banqueting and conferencing facilities. The Norfolk, with its lush gardens and colonial charm, provides a serene setting for elegant garden parties or intimate dinners. The Stanley, in its grand Art Deco style, offers opulent ballrooms perfect for larger, more formal events. Their impeccable service and timeless ambiance make them a top choice for discerning hosts.
Giraffe Manor
While primarily known for its unique accommodation where resident giraffes often pop their heads in for a visit, Giraffe Manor also offers exclusive private dining experiences. Imagine celebrating under the stars with the gentle presence of these majestic creatures. This is an unparalleled, bucket-list worthy venue for a truly unforgettable, intimate celebration. It’s a splurge, but the memories are priceless.

Corporate & Conference Venues: Professional and Productive
For businesses looking to host product launches, conferences, workshops, or year-end parties, Nairobi offers a range of professional venues equipped with modern amenities.
KICC (Kenyatta International Convention Centre)
The iconic KICC is Nairobi’s premier convention center. It offers a vast array of meeting rooms, auditoriums, and exhibition spaces, capable of hosting large-scale corporate events. Its central location and comprehensive facilities make it a go-to for major conferences and business functions.
Radisson Blu Hotel, Nairobi Arboretum
This hotel offers excellent conferencing facilities, including flexible meeting rooms and a ballroom, all equipped with state-of-the-art technology. Their event planners can assist with everything from catering to technical support, ensuring a professional and smooth corporate event.
InterContinental Nairobi
Another established hotel with robust conference and banqueting facilities, the InterContinental provides a range of rooms suitable for different event sizes. Their experienced team is adept at handling corporate events, offering tailored packages and excellent service.

Practical Tips for Booking Your Nairobi Venue
Booking a venue in Nairobi, like any major city, requires a bit of planning and local insight. Here are some tips:
- Book in Advance: Nairobi is a popular destination, and the best venues get booked up quickly, especially during peak seasons (holidays, wedding seasons). For popular spots like Giraffe Manor or even well-regarded restaurants for private dining, book months ahead.
- Consider the Location: Nairobi traffic can be unpredictable. Choose a venue that is relatively accessible for your guests, or consider the time of day for your event. Kilimani, Westlands, Karen, and the CBD are popular areas with varying accessibility.
- Understand What’s Included: Always clarify what the venue package includes. Does it cover catering, decorations, sound systems, staffing, security, or venue setup?
- Visit in Person: If possible, visit the venue before booking. This allows you to assess the ambiance, size, cleanliness, and suitability for your event.
- Read Reviews and Get Recommendations: Look for online reviews and ask for recommendations from friends, colleagues, or event planners. Word-of-mouth is powerful in Nairobi.
- Budget Wisely: Nairobi venues can range from very affordable to extremely high-end. Have a clear budget in mind and communicate it to the venue. Don’t forget to factor in costs for catering, entertainment, and transportation.
- Check for Licensing and Permits: Ensure the venue is properly licensed for events, especially if alcohol will be served.
